Through solutions focused coaching, assessments, team building and facilitation, I help leaders and teams achieve greater effectiveness, increase self-awareness, enhance their emotional intelligence, test new behaviors and create practical action plans. My business acumen and leadership experience in the corporate and non profit sectors benefits my clients. I have coached professionals from over 30 countries on 360 feedback, individual effectiveness, leadership and team development, career management, change management and effective communication. Design and facilitate customized interactive workshops and retreats to enhance team and leadership effectiveness and support diverse leadership.
